/*
* To deliver a signal to a process, use sigtopid.
*
* pid: obviously, the pid of the target process;
* signal: the signal to be delivered
* flags: SIG_*, defined below
* sid: session id
* cred: credentials checked if not SIG_ISKERN|SIG_HAVEPERM
* siginfo: optional k_siginfo structure
*
* Note that sigtopid can sleep unless the SIG_NOSLEEP flag is passed.
*
* If SIG_NOSLEEP is passed, the signal will be delivered asynchronously
* through an intermediary, and the only errors which can be returned are:
* EAGAIN: the intermediary's request buffer is full;
* EPERM: the SIG_ISKERN flag wasn't also specified.
*
* Also note that siginfos are dropped when SIG_NOSLEEP is specified.
*
*
* To deliver a signal to a process thread, use sigtouthread.
* The signal (and optional siginfo) will be delivered to the
* specified uthread. Note that this call could sleep.
*/
/* Flags for sigtopid */
#define SIG_HAVPERM 0x01 /* sending proc has appropriate perms */
#define SIG_ISKERN 0x02 /* kernel is sending sig */
#define SIG_SIGQUEUE 0x04 /* This is a sigqueue call */
#define SIG_HUPCONT 0x08 /* SIGHUP/SIGCONT POSIX combo */
#define SIG_NOSLEEP 0x10 /* delivery without sleeping */
#define SIG_TIME 0x20 /* reserved for internal use */
extern int sigtopid(pid_t pid, int signal, int flags, pid_t sid,
struct cred *cred, struct k_siginfo *siginfo);
extern void sigtouthread(struct uthread_s *uthread, int sig, k_siginfo_t *);

/*
* The 'proc proxy' structure. This structure represents a local copy
* of some of the data found in the proc structure. It falls into
* 2 catagories: read-only or write-mostly. The read-only data requires
* no global synchronization. The write-mostly data is synchronized when
* required. For instance, the accounting fields represent the resource
* usage of the uthreads attached to this proc proxy. When those counters
* are required, they are summed across all of the proc proxies.
*/
typedef struct proc_proxy_s {
struct syscallsw *prxy_syscall; /* pointer to syscall handler info */
pshare_t *prxy_utshare; /* pointer to shared uthread desc */
/* thread management */
mrlock_t prxy_thrdlock; /* lock for uthread list */
sv_t prxy_thrdwait; /* wait for last exit */
uthread_t *prxy_threads; /* threads attached to this proxy */
uthreadid_t prxy_nthreads; /* # of uthreads attached to this prxy*/
uthreadid_t prxy_utidlow; /* start allocating uthread ids here */
int prxy_jscount; /* count for joint stop logic */
int prxy_nlive; /* # of uthreads not exiting */
/* etc */
int prxy_flags; /* flags */
int prxy_hold; /* prevent uthreads from detaching */
u_char prxy_abi; /* Our current abi */
uint prxy_shmask; /* share group share mask */
/* Accounting stuff */
#if R10000
perf_mon_t prxy_perfmon; /* performance monitoring structure */
#define prxy_cpumon prxy_perfmon.pm_cpu_mon
#endif
struct rusage prxy_ru; /* proc stats for this proxy */
proc_acct_t prxy_exit_acct; /* acct and extacct info at exit */
acct_timers_t prxy_exit_accum; /* uthreads dump timers here at exit */
/* sched stuff */
proc_sched_t prxy_sched; /* per-process sched info */
proc_fp_t prxy_fp; /* floating point stuff */
/*
* sigstack and sigaltstack fields.
* None of these fields are subject to global synchronization -
* they are treated as execution context, and thus could be in
* the uthread. Since their use is not defined on multi-threaded
* processes, these fields are placed in the proxy structure
* rather than the uthread to save some space.
*/
caddr_t prxy_siglb; /* lower bound of sigstack */
stack_t prxy_sigstack; /* sp & on stack state variable */
#define prxy_ssflags prxy_sigstack.ss_flags
#define prxy_sigsp prxy_sigstack.ss_sp
#define prxy_spsize prxy_sigstack.ss_size
void *prxy_oldcontext; /* previous user context */
k_sigset_t prxy_sigonstack; /* use sigstack for signals */
int (*prxy_sigtramp)(); /* addr of user's signal return
* handler: _sigtramp in libc */
struct vnode *prxy_coredump_vp; /* corefile vp */
off_t prxy_coredump_fileoff; /* next thread's data offset */
/* in file */
mutex_t prxy_coredump_mutex; /* held while thread */
/* is dumping */
int prxy_coredump_nthreads; /* next thread's index */
/* in corefile */
/*
* Information to undo system V semaphore operations on exit
*/
mutex_t prxy_semlock;
void *prxy_semundo; /* sem undo information for semexit */
uthread_t *prxy_sigthread;/* event signals recipient */
} proc_proxy_t;
